Irish Middle Names for Rusty
If you have Irish heritage or just love the sound of Irish names, consider a middle name like Finley, Sean, or Liam. These names are popular in Ireland and have beautiful meanings behind them. Other great options include Cormac, Keegan, and Colleen.
Irish middle names not only sound beautiful, but they also have a rich cultural significance. In Irish tradition, middle names are often chosen to honor a family member or a saint. For example, the name Finley means “fair-haired hero” and is associated with the legendary hero Fionn MacCumhail. Sean, meaning “God is gracious,” is a popular name in Ireland and has been used for centuries. Liam, which means “strong-willed warrior,” has become increasingly popular in recent years.
When choosing an Irish middle name for Rusty, it’s important to consider the meaning behind the name and how it relates to your family or personal values. Whether you choose a traditional name or a more modern one, an Irish middle name can add a unique and meaningful touch to Rusty’s name.

French Middle Names for Rusty
If you’re looking for a middle name that is chic and sophisticated, consider a French name like Andre, Marcel, or Pierre. These names have a classic, timeless quality to them and can add a touch of European elegance to Rusty’s name. Other great options include Antoine, Olivier, and Sylvie.
French names are not only elegant but also have significant meanings. For instance, Andre means “manly” or “warrior,” while Marcel means “little warrior.” Pierre means “rock” or “stone,” which symbolizes strength and stability. Antoine means “priceless” or “invaluable,” while Olivier means “olive tree,” which represents peace and prosperity. Sylvie means “from the forest,” which is perfect for nature lovers. Choose a French middle name that not only sounds good but also has a meaningful significance for Rusty.
How to Use Last Names to Inspire Middle Names
If you want to create a middle name that has a direct connection to your family history or your partner’s family history, consider using a last name as inspiration. For example, if your maiden name is Miller, you could use the middle name Miller to honor your family heritage. Other options include using your grandmother’s maiden name, your partner’s last name, or a combination of both to create a unique and meaningful middle name for Rusty.
